After attending a meeting with the County Planning Department which included both Discovery Harbour property owners and community members,the Planning Director stated in order to move forward we need to address the Hawaii County General Plan.The County is requesting community input before finalizing the General Plan.The County Development Plan (CDP) basically"fed" recommendations into the General Plan. The proposed General Plan currently contains a recommended land use zoning for the Discovery Harbour gateway lots of LDU (Low Density Urban allows for 6 dwellings per acre plus a small 7-11 type commercial facility). If we desire the conceptual plan as presented by SPIG to the community(May 2015,copies available),we need to request the County Planning Department change the recommended land use zoning from LDU to MDU (Medium Density Urban) in the Hawaii General Plan. MDU allows for the proposed high-end 40 room lodge, restaurant,etc.which would support renovation of our golf course.The County has on file a list in excess of two hundred and fifty residents in support of these improvements yet the CDP recommended LDU. Issues related to that process are in litigation. The Planning Director stated emails should be addressed to the Planning Department specifically referencing the Hawaii General Plan,TMK(3)9-4-001:020 located in Discovery Harbour.The emails should request the change of the recommended land use zoning from LDU to MDU and a brief narrative stating your reasoning for making the change. The Planning Department must receive these requests before the end of October which puts us under a short time restraint.
